Colour explodes in kids’ clothing and the same goes for accessories – all practical and comfortable, suitable for games and walks in the open air. Garments are becoming more and more eco-friendly and use natural and fresh fibres and fabrics, while footwear focuses on vegetable-tanned leathers, as well as recycled and bio-based materials. However, trends never overshadow the fit of the shoe, comfort, and all those essential technical features for a growing foot.
A glam touch for sneakers
Glitter decorations, cascades of small, coloured studs, animal print details, patches of materials, contrasting inserts: the uppers of the sneakers become palettes to be decorated, leaving the producer’s imagination free to meet the tastes of girls. The soles are boxy or chunky, but less accentuated than in the past.

Sandals: from formal to sporty
There are more formal sandals with small wedges, straps decorated with ruches, flowers and butterfly appliqués, straps, or ankle laces, but there are also sporty ones with anatomic soles, buckles, or Velcro closures. A wide range of proposals for contemporary girls.
